The Florida Department of Agriculture and Consumer Services/Division of Plant Industry (FDACS/DPI) reviewed Federal Register Docket No. APHIS-2012-0064-0001 concerning changes to approved insecticide treatments for the imported fire ant (IFA).
FDACS/DPI supports this amendment as immersion of balled-and-burlapped nursery stock in bifenthrin has proven to be a very effective control technique. Our Division scientists reviewed the information included in the Federal Register and the environmental assessment, and it appears that the decision to modify the existing IFA treatment schedule is based upon sound science.
